How to Find a Forex Broker That Suits You
Selecting a reliable broker for your Forex investing can be a complex process. Initially, think about your own aims and familiarity level. Are you a novice or a veteran trader ? Then, examine the available brokers – look for oversight from a credible organization , such as the FCA, CySEC, or ASIC. Compare the fees they offer, including spreads, fees , and interest rates. Finally, try their interface via a practice account before depositing any real funds .

Selecting a Dependable Broker: Essential Guidance
Choosing the ideal broker is essential for profitable trading. Start with examining their licensing – confirm they are approved with a recognized financial authority like the SEC. Next, closely review customer testimonials and assess for any red flags. Refrain from rushing into an deal; assess commissions across multiple brokers to uncover the most advantageous value. Finally, think about their customer service – prompt and available support is essential when you need assistance.
